In 1870-72, John Marius Wilson's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ales described Asterleigh like this:

ASTERLEY FARM and HOUSE, an extra-parochial tract in Woodstock district, Oxford; contiguous to Kiddington parish, 4¼ miles NW of Woodstock. It was anciently a parish, and had a church at Chapelbroke; but was annexed to Kiddington in 1466.
